Why creosote types sooner here

Minneapolis buildings typically have long, sluggish burns from late October till April. Long burns can suggest cooler flue temperatures, noticeably with up to date excessive-performance inserts and tight residences that decrease makeup air. Cooler flue walls condense greater smoke vapor, and that condensed tar is creosote. Add a load of marginal firewood at 18 to 25 p.c moisture, and you've thicker, stickier deposits in fewer fires.

I see the equal root factors throughout neighborhoods from Nokomis to the North Loop: damp cords stacked tight against a fence, furnace returns pulling air from the equal room as the hearth, and ornamental caps that choke down the flue go out. None of those is a disaster on its personal. Together, they push greater creosote onto the lining, smoke shelf, and cap display.

The 3 stages of creosote, plain and simple

Level 1 creosote is pale and flaky. It looks as if black coffee grounds or soot that wipes off your finger. If your flue sees steady, hot fires with professional hardwoods, that's popular. Routine chimney sweep service with wire or poly brushes gets rid of it effortlessly.

Level 2 creosote appears as crunchy flakes and skinny, glossy scales bonded to the liner. It has greater tar and much less air than Level 1, and it starts offevolved to withstand a elementary brush. Think of it because the step between dust and shell. It steadily types after durations of low flue temperature or when a venting amendment alters draft, corresponding to installing a brand new damper or a tight chimney cap.

Level 3 creosote is the onerous, glazed stuff. It shines like obsidian, resists metallic bristles, and in many instances smells acrid close the fire. This is actually baked tar. It paperwork whilst moist wood, smoldering fires, or confined airflow hold smoke cool and prosperous in unburned compounds. If a chimney fire has befell, the immediate warm may melt and glaze no matter turned into show. Level three is a fireplace risk even in mild amounts since it can ignite at temperatures a normal flue sees on a cold nighttime.

CSIA qualified chimney sweeps use those degrees as a shorthand, now not as a lab verify. In a unmarried flue, chances are you'll have Level 1 near the right in which the flue runs hot and Level 2 or 3 down low wherein smoke slows and eddies.

What thorough chimney cleansing will have to include

A actual chimney cleansing in Minneapolis starts with containment. Tarps cross down, and the technician uses a poor-air vacuum matched to the flue measurement to store particles headed out of the condo, now not into your living room. Brushes are selected based mostly at the liner material: stainless flex liners desire a the various touch than older clay tiles in a Nineteen Twenties Tudor. The tech will sweep the finished size, take a look at the smoke chamber and shelf, and transparent the cap display.

A Level 1 service routinely pairs with a Level 1 inspection, that is a visual payment of without difficulty obtainable locations. When I seriously look into a flue after brushing, I desire to see the tile or steel surface with minimal residual staining. Gray or brown soot streaks are perfect. Hard black streaks that resist brushing signal Level 2 or 3 creosote and a desire to talk because of treatments.

When creosote removing actions past a brush

Brushing takes off free drapery. Once deposits harden, a technician switches to mechanical or chemical procedures tailored to preserve the lining and masonry.

For Level 2 creosote, rotary cleaning with chain whips or nylon rods can wreck the bond without gouging clay or metallic. On stainless liners, a gentle rotary tool used in sections works properly. On clay tiles, the tech may also use a more aggressive head sparingly and follow with hand brushing to forestall catching a mortar joint.

For Level 3, glazed creosote, the safest system is often a two-step. First, follow a glazing remover or catalytic powder that dries the deposit and fractures its constitution. These items are usually not magic filth you sprinkle in a fireplace. They are implemented by way of a respectable, broadly speaking with controlled live time and then got rid of mechanically. Second, use a rotary head designed for glaze removal at low to slight RPM with constant passes. This is in which ride counts. Too much power can crack tile or ranking a liner, and too little does no longer justify the holiday.

Expect a Level 3 creosote removing to take longer and can charge extra than a wide-spread sweep. It might require a couple of visits, incredibly if get entry to is restricted or the flue is tall. In Minneapolis, two-story homes with steep roofs upload weather and security issues to the combination from November with the aid of March.

Inspection tiers and why they be counted after heavy creosote

The marketplace defines 3 inspection degrees, break free cleaning degrees. A Level 1 inspection is a basic visible. Level 2 makes use of video scanning and checks attainable places in attics, basements, and crawl areas, customarily required whilst promoting a house or after a amendment of equipment. Level three contains partial demolition to research suspected dangers.

If a chimney shows Level three creosote, a Level 2 chimney inspection with a digital camera is prudent. Creosote hides cracked tiles, missing mortar joints, and warped stainless liners. Heat from a small chimney hearth may perhaps have damaged the crown, cap, or liner seams devoid of transparent external indications. A camera run finds offsets, ledges with residual tar, and hairline cracks that a flashlight misses.

Homeowners many times recoil at deciding to buy an inspection on high of cleansing, however the findings consultant shrewdpermanent choices. I actually have scanned clay liners that regarded satisfactory from the firebox, basically to discover gaps at every joint in which mortar had eroded. Continuing to burn in that condition risks hot gases coming into the chase, a worry that chimney repair or chimney relining solves bigger than any brush.

The case for relining after severe creosote

Chimney relining just isn't a gross sales upload-on. It is a structural restoration whilst the present liner shouldn't be made riskless. On older brick chimneys with fractured clay tiles, a stainless-steel liner sized to the equipment restores perfect draft and supplies a continuous, code-compliant vent direction. On fireplaces converted to picket stove inserts, a full-size insulated stainless liner most often solves persistent condensation and creosote formation through holding flue gases hotter.

I advise relining whilst video evidence exhibits missing tiles, long cracks, or offset joints that will in a different way trap creosote and leak heat. In Minneapolis, the place wind and intense cold can opposite or stall draft, a nicely sized insulated liner makes the big difference among a easy burn and a smoky room. The change-off is payment and the want to coordinate with masonry repairs if the flue edge is tight. Chimney caps, dampers, and their quiet function in creosote control

A stable chimney cap does more than retain out raccoons. It sheds water, blocks downdrafts, and displays sparks. The mesh dimension issues. Screens which might be too first-rate clog with soot and ice up in January, starving the flue for air and inspiring smoldering fires. For wooden-burning fireplaces, a three/four inch mesh pretty much balances spark arrest and airflow. In windy neighborhoods near Lake Harriet or the river, a baffled cap can cut down turbulence that creates backpuffing.

Chimney cap setting up is a small job with outsized impression on moisture keep watch over. Water mixes with soot to create acidic compounds that assault mortar and speed glaze formation. A cap paired with a well-fashioned crown assists in keeping such a lot of that water out. Top-sealing dampers also aid by means of sealing the flue on the true whilst not in use, proscribing chilly air sinking down and chilling the flue walls among fires.

How to examine the signals to your own home

You do no longer desire a borescope to recognize anything is off. Pay attention to the approach your fire behaves, the scent near the hearth on damp days, and any staining across the outdoors stack. Here are straight forward tests that remember:

    If fires are more durable to start or need the doorways cracked for air, airflow is constrained. That will probably be ash buildup, a blocked cap, or creosote within the smoke chamber and flue. If smoke spills if you open the doors or damper, despite dry wooden, draft is compromised. Wind patterns, cold flue partitions, or narrowed passages are suspects. If you scent sharp, tar-like odors in humid climate, creosote is offer and rancid-gassing. The stronger the scent, the more likely there may be heavy accumulation. If black granules or thin, glossy chips fall onto the firebox surface among burns, the flue is shedding creosote. The texture suggestions at the extent. If the cap indicates a thick black crust or the reveal holes have closed, the flue is overdue for cleaning and probably deeper creosote removing.

The Minneapolis wrinkle: bloodless starts off, make-up air, and wooden reality

Cold begins on a 5 stage morning ship heavy, cool smoke into a relaxing flue. Until that column warms, it strikes slowly and condenses extra tar. A realistic trick is to preheat the flue with a rolled newspaper torch held within the throat for 30 to 60 seconds. The warm column rises, and the primary hearth breathes less demanding. Over the season, that behavior reduces creosote.

Makeup air topics in tight properties. If the kitchen latitude hood or a bathroom fan runs in the time of a fire, it'll pull smoke into the room and starve the combustion. Consider cracking a window close to the fire or fitting a dedicated outside air kit if your equipment helps it. Technicians see this as a rule in more recent renovations in which spray foam and new home windows have tightened the envelope.

Wood exceptional is the unmarried greatest variable property owners regulate. In train, many cords bought as professional in the metro vicinity degree above 20 % moisture. Buy ahead, stack loosely off the ground, and provide it a full summer time to dry. Ash, birch, and o.k.do smartly the following, but oak wishes time. A simple moisture meter charges much less than a provider name and pays lower back by using conserving your flue cleanser.

Safety and the road among DIY and professional work

Vacuuming your firebox and scraping the smoke shelf is protected and efficient. Burning a warm hearth now and then to “sparkling the flue” just isn't a process. High warmth does no longer thoroughly get rid of creosote. It risks a chimney fire that warps liners, cracks tiles, and can bounce to framing if gaps exist.

Chemical powders bought at hardware stores will also be a part of a upkeep routine, yet they are not a stand-in for brushing or professional glaze removal. On delicate Level 1 buildup, a catalyst may possibly assistance shrink destiny adhesion, yet it will now not penetrate a glazed layer. More importantly, some chemicals can corrode stainless if overused. Professionals steadiness reside time, product kind, and mechanical action, then neutralize residue.

Climbing a roof in wintry weather is dangerous. I actually have seen competent owners misjudge a frosted shingle and take a slide that ends in a clinic stopover at. If the cap appears clogged, call. A knowledgeable tech will tie off, use suitable sneakers and ladders, and clean the reveal with no damaging it.

Preventing a higher buildup

No one eliminates creosote, yet it is easy to slow it dramatically. Burn extremely professional timber, not kiln-dried structure scraps or pine loaded with sap. Aim for small, hot fires that allow secondary combustion other than giant, throttled lots that smolder. Keep the damper or air control set to safeguard noticeable flame for maximum of the burn. Preheat the flue on chilly starts offevolved. Confirm your cap is sized and venting good. Schedule annual legit chimney features, and if your pattern of use is heavy, be mindful mid-season tests. In neighborhoods with heavy wooden burning, a mid-January sweep can prevent late-season glaze.

Fireplace cleaning throughout the firebox things too. Excess ash insulates coals, that could encourage smoldering if the air manipulate is closed too a ways. Leave a modest bed for less difficult starts, however do no longer bury the grate.

When to discontinue and phone true away

Two eventualities call for immediate lend a hand. If you believe you studied a chimney fireplace, even a quick person who seemed like a loud rush or rumble and left a scorching, acrid smell, do not burn to come back till a Level 2 inspection clears the technique. And whenever you see oily brown stains bleeding through plaster or masonry close to the chimney, water is mixing with creosote throughout the system and migrating outward. That calls for the two leak correction and inside cleansing.

How much should it cost to sweep a chimney?

A chimney sweep typically costs $150 to $350 for a standard cleaning and Level 1 inspection, but prices vary significantly based on chimney type (gas is cheaper, wood-burning costs more) and creosote buildup, potentially ranging from $80 for a gas fireplace to over $400 for complex jobs or severe buildup requiring more extensive work, with annual maintenance often cheaper than first-time or neglected cleanings.


What's the average price to have your chimney cleaned?

The average cost to clean a chimney is typically $150 to $300 for a standard cleaning and inspection, but prices can range from $100 to over $400 depending on the chimney type, level of creosote buildup (heavy buildup costs more), location, and if extra services like camera inspections are included. Basic cleanings for gas or prefabricated chimneys might be cheaper ($80-$175), while wood-burning masonry chimneys with heavy buildup cost more ($200-$380+).
